Most clients will choose between two accounts, a standard account and a commission account. The requirements are the same for both of these but one uses FOREX.com’s proprietary trading platform and the other offers MT4 software. These accounts will offer margin rates that differ by region. In the U.S. for example, the margin rate will be 50:1.

Spread trading is an excellent choice ...Swap is a type of commission applied to trading positions held overnight. The swap can be positive or negative, based on the interest rates of the underlying instrument and the position (buy or sell). Take IC Markets as an example. Generally speaking their Standard account is roughly 1.3 pip EURUSD on average. You can compare this against their True ECN account that averages 0.2 pips EURUSD + $7 commission, or a 0.9 pip all in (0.4 pips cheaper).

Commission Accounts trade on low variable spreads plus a flat $5 commission per standard lot (100K) that is charged at the time the trade is executed.
